Who Is Liable for Construction Accident Injuries in New York?

Construction sites remain dangerous places. All too often, serious injuries and fatalities occur to workers trying hard to provide for their families. Unfortunately, even if precautions are taken, accidents happen. In some cases, proper safety procedures were not followed at the job site, or contractors issued faulty equipment. The construction site owner, property owner, contractors, and sub-contractors can be held liable when they fail to create and uphold a reasonably safe working environment for employees. 

Similarly, contractors who fail to provide workers with reasonably safe construction sites or to alert workers of potential hazards can be held liable for injuries that occur. When an accident is caused by a third-party individual, such as another driver whom the construction company doesn’t employ, he or she may be liable. Finally, if defective equipment causes your injuries, you may have a right to pursue a product liability claim against the designer or manufacturer.

When you pursue a workers’ compensation benefit, you are limited in the types of compensation you can recover. You can recover compensation for your medical expenses and time off of work. However, you won’t be able to recover compensation for your pain and suffering, property damage, loss of consortium, and other losses. Before you agree to waive your right to pursue a personal injury lawsuit, it’s crucial that you understand the different types of compensation that are available so you can make an informed decision.

What is the statute of limitations on construction accidents in NY?

In New York, the statute of limitations for construction accidents is typically three years from the date of the incident. This means individuals have up to three years to file a lawsuit seeking compensation for injuries or damages sustained in a construction-related accident.
